Technique #1: Do Keyword Research
The first step to any successful SEO campaign is keyword research. This involves identifying the right keywords to optimize your content for. Start by conducting a thorough audit of your website to see which keywords you’re already ranking for. Tools like Google Search Console can help you with this analysis. Once you have a list of keywords you’re already ranking for, it’s time to find new ones to target.
Here are some ways to do keyword research for free:
- Use Google’s autocomplete feature: When you start typing a search query into Google, it will auto-suggest potential search queries. These are based on what people are actually searching for, so they can give you ideas for new keywords to target.
- Use Google Trends: This tool lets you see the relative popularity of different search terms over time. Use it to identify trending keywords that you can target to get a boost in traffic.
- Use the “People also ask” feature: When you search for a query on Google, you’ll see a list of related questions. Each of these questions can be used as a keyword to target.
By doing thorough keyword research and targeting the right keywords in your content, you’ll be able to rank for more keywords and drive more traffic to your website.
Technique #2: Write Long-Form Content
Another way to rank for more keywords is to write long-form content. Long-form content refers to articles or blog posts that are over 1,500 words in length. It’s been proven that longer content tends to rank better in search engines because it provides more value to readers.
Here are some tips for writing long-form content that ranks:
- Use subheadings: Break up your content into sections using subheadings. This makes it easier for readers to scan and digest.
- Use images: Include images and graphics throughout your content to make it more engaging and visually appealing.
- Use internal links: Link to other relevant articles on your website to help search engines understand the structure of your website.
- Use external links: Link to high-quality external sources to back up your claims and add credibility to your content.
- Provide value: Make sure your content provides value to readers. This means answering their questions and providing valuable insights.
By writing long-form content, you’ll be able to target more keywords and provide more value to your readers, which can lead to higher rankings and more traffic.
Technique #3: Optimize Your Meta Tags
Finally, a quick and easy way to rank for more keywords is to optimize your meta tags. Meta tags are pieces of code that tell search engines what your content is about. By optimizing your meta tags, you can help search engines understand your content and rank it for more keywords.
Here’s how to optimize your meta tags:
- Title tags: Your title tag is the most important meta tag on your page. It should be 50-60 characters long and include your target keyword.
- Description tags: Your description tag is a short summary of your content that appears below the title tag in search engine results. It should be under 155 characters long and provide a brief overview of your content.
- Header tags: Use header tags (H1, H2, H3) to structure your content. This helps search engines understand the hierarchy of your content.
- Alt tags: Use alt tags on your images to provide search engines with additional information about your content.
By optimizing your meta tags, you’ll be able to rank for more keywords and drive more traffic to your website.
